
NEW YORK (1010 WINS) — An out-of-control driver pinned an on-duty police officer in Greenwich Village Friday morning, authorities confirmed.
It happened just before 8 a.m., when a 26-year-old officer was walking to his cruiser, parked on Seventh Avenue at West 13th Street, officials said.
According to police, a Dodge Charger with Pennsylvania license plates was traveling southbound on Seventh Avenue and struck a street sweeper causing it to spiral out of control then strike the officer.

The Charger pinned the officer against the cruiser. He was taken to a hospital in stable condition.
The driver of the Charger was transported in stable condition to NYC Health + Hospitals/Bellevue for evaluation. Charges against him were pending, police said.
The investigation remains ongoing.
